Unquestionably a place for simple breakfast comfort, not fanciness or excitement. The restaurant itself is décor-wise a step up from basic inexpensive diner [kitchy farm-and-rooster in reds and mustards], but the food feels very similar, right down to the basket of wee Smuckers jam packets next to the salt and pepper. The constant burble of background conversation and clinking silverware is soothing amidst the bustle –the place is unquestionably popular with the locals– making the diner feel welcome without being oppressively loud. The food itself is, as mentioned, unexciting. I hesitate to say boring, knowing my own tastebuds are often geared towards the spicy or the strange, but my breakfast scramble definitely needed the proprietary Egg and I-YI-YI!!! hotsauce for a bit of zip despite being theoretically full of peppers and onions and the like. My companion’s breakfast was differently-flavored, but no more inspiring, but neither one of us can claim we left hungry or disappointed, for the price. I will say that getting my very own carafe of coffee was rather nice, and a concession to how hard it can be for busy servers to get back to your table for refills.

A friend of mine recommended this place to me, and while my mother and I were out shopping one morning, we decided to give them a try. It was me, my mother, and my 2-year old daughter. When we walked in we were greeted by a woman who I assume was the manager, since she was dressed nicer than the servers. I could be wrong. Anyway, when we were seated we were only given one menu for the two of us, which I found odd. It happened to us about a week before at another restaurant, causing us to joke that it must be a vibe we give off. Lol. Anyway, our server was at our table in a heartbeat and got us another menu in no time so it wasn’t even an issue. I ordered the Viva la France French Toast which came with two eggs and either bacon or sausage. The food was good, not amazing and not the best I’ve ever had, but the bacon was crispy without being burnt and my over easy eggs were cooked perfectly, just runny enough. My issue was more with the french toast, which was sort of sad. The portion was fine, but the two slices of french toast were not really thick. Perhaps I should have paid more attention to the menu when it described the french toast as «batter-dipped,» because I’m accustomed to french toast being thicker and soaked for a little longer. Not two slices of bread that are quickly dipped and cooked. The flavor was good, but it just wasn’t really what I was expecting from french toast. My mother ordered the Texas Skillet. First of all, she ordered her eggs over easy just like I did, but hers was overcooked so much that the yolk wasn’t runny at all. It’s strange that they’d overcook the eggs that are supposed to be runny, since it’s served on top of the rest of the scramble, as opposed to mine which is just served on the side. She was disappointed, but she moved on in search of the«portabella mushrooms» that are supposed to be included in the dish. She ate half of the scramble before she found them, buried at the bottom. The reason they were so difficult to find? They were somewhere MINCED and there were hardly any at all. She said it tasted fine, but she was disappointed with the execution. For my daughter we didn’t order off of the kids menu because she doesn’t eat very much, so she took some bacon and fruit on the side. One thing I will say about this place is that they really know how to cook their bacon perfectly, which is so hard to find. My mother and I each just ordered tea to drink, which felt very official when our waitress brought out a nice box with tea bags organized perfectly inside and told us we were to choose two. It felt a little like we’d won a prize. Lol. A bit over the top for tea? Sure, but who cares? It was different. All in all, I don’t think we’ll be going back. We enjoyed the visit, and I wish I had gotten our waitress’s name because she was top notch, but we didn’t feel the $ 50 we spent on breakfast(with tip) was worth it. Not that I would necessarily discourage others from trying them, but it was wasn’t as good as I was expecting from a place that’s always so busy and gets such good reviews. I was born and raised in New Jersey, the diner capital of the country, and I’ll take a good diner breakfast back there over this place any day.
